Javaをしっかり学ぶと何ができるようになるでしょうか?

青灯夜游
リリース: 2019-06-01 11:01:59
オリジナル
8260 人が閲覧しました

Java は現在非常に人気のある言語であるため、非常に多くのさまざまな仕事が利用可能です。では、Java をしっかり学ぶと何ができるようになるでしょうか?以下の記事で紹介していますので、ご参考になれば幸いです。

Javaをしっかり学ぶと何ができるようになるでしょうか?

Java をよく学んだ場合に追求できる方向:

1 . Android アプリケーション

Android 携帯電話を開発し、任意のアプリ アプリケーションを開いて Java 言語を使用し、Google で Android API ドキュメントを検索すると、それが Java の JDK ドキュメントと驚くほど似ていることがわかります。

Android は数年前に誕生したばかりなので、今日の Android アプリケーションの多くは Java プログラマーによって開発されています。 Android はさまざまな JVM とさまざまなパッケージ化方法を使用しますが、コードは依然として Java 言語で書かれています。

2. サーバー プログラムの開発

Java は金融サービス業界で広く使用されており、ゴールドマン サックス (ゴールドマン サックス インベストメント)、シティグループ ( Citigroup) )、Barclays (Barclays)、およびその他の銀行はすべて Java を使用して、フロントエンドおよびバックエンドの電子取引システム、決済および確認システム、データ処理プロジェクト、その他のプロジェクトを作成しています。

ほとんどの場合、Java はサーバーサイド開発に使用されますが、そのほとんどにはフロントエンドがなく、通常はサーバー (上位レベル) からデータを受信し、処理して別のサーバーに送信します。処理システム (次のレベル)。レベル処理)。

3. Web サイト開発

Java は、電子商取引および Web サイト開発の分野の大部分を占めています。 Web プロジェクト、SpringMVC、Struts2.0、およびフレームワークを作成するには、さまざまなフレームワークを使用できます。

単純なサーブレット、JSP、Struts ベースの Web サイトであっても、政府プロジェクトでは非常に人気があります。たとえば、医療援助、保険、教育、防衛、その他のさまざまな部門の Web サイトは Java に基づいて開発されています。

4. ソフトウェア ツールの開発

一般的に使用されるソフトウェアや開発ツールの多くは、Java を使用して記述および開発されています。

Eclipse、IneteliJIdea、Netbans IDE など。

5. 取引システム開発

サードパーティの取引システムは現在、金融サービス業界の大部分を占めており、これらも Java で書かれています。

たとえば、人気の取引プラットフォームである Murex も Java で書かれており、多くの銀行のフロント デスクに接続されてサービスを提供しています。

6. J2ME システム開発

近年、IOS や Android の登場により、J2ME 市場はほぼ占有されていますが、依然として低位層で使用されています。 Nokia および Samsung の携帯電話を終了します。J2ME。

この時代のほとんどのモバイル ゲームとモバイル アプリケーションは、Android システムに適応するために、J2ME の一部である MIDP と CLDC を使用して作成されています。

しかし、J2ME は、Blu-ray、磁気カード、セットトップ ボックスなどの製品で依然として人気があります。

通信アプリケーションがこれほど人気が​​ある理由は、Nokia の携帯電話が依然として J2ME をサポートしているためです。

7. 組み込み分野

Java には、組み込み分野で開発の余地が大きくあります。このプラットフォームでは、(スマート カードまたはセンサー上で) Java テクノロジを使用するために必要な容量は 130 KB だけです。

元々、Java は組み込みの書籍デバイスで動作するように設計されていました。

8. ビッグ データ テクノロジ

Hadoop およびその他のビッグ データ処理テクノロジはすべて、Java または Apache の Java ベースの HBase、Accumulo、ElasticSearchas などのその他のテクノロジを使用します。

しかし、Java はこの分野で多くのスペースを占めていませんが、Hadoop と ElasticSearchas が成長し発展できる限り、Java は依然としてこの市場の一部を占める可能性があります。

9. 科学アプリケーション

今日でも、自然言語処理などの科学アプリケーションには Java が最適な選択肢です。主な理由は、Java が C や他の言語よりもセキュリティ、移植性、保守性、および同時実行性が他の高級言語よりも優れているためです。

Java は、ソフトウェア業界のデフォルトのアプリケーション開発言語です。金融サービス業界、投資銀行業務、電子商取引アプリケーションの分野で広く使用されています。Java を学ぶ優秀なプログラマーには明るい未来があります。

10. ゲーム開発

Nokia がまだ非常に人気があった頃、プレイしたモバイル ゲームの 90% 以上が Java で開発されていることをご存知ないかもしれません。 . .

もちろん、開発をしている人はもうほとんどいませんし、全員が Android に移行しています。

コンピュータ上の Java で開発されたゲームもあります。最も古典的なものは、「Minecraft」(略して MC) と、今日世界で最も人気があり影響力のあるオンライン ゲームの 1 つである「リーグ オブ レジェンド」です。 (「リーグ・オブ・レジェンド」と呼ばれます)。笑)。常に非常に人気があります。 ###

以上がJavaをしっかり学ぶと何ができるようになるでしょうか?の詳細内容です。詳細については、PHP 中国語 Web サイトの他の関連記事を参照してください。

関連ラベル:
ソース:php.cn
このウェブサイトの声明
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。
人気のチュートリアル
詳細>
最新のダウンロード
詳細>
ウェブエフェクト
公式サイト
サイト素材
フロントエンドテンプレート